Vin Diesel Suggests Marvel Wants To Make A Planet X Solo Groot Movie

Vin Diesel’s Groot is one of the most popular members of the MCU, and according to the actor, he could be lining up to get his own movie.


The Marvel Cinematic Universe has recently expanded in some new and unexpected ways, including: Moon Knight and Werewolf at night digging into darker Marvel stories, She-Hulk: Lawyer going down a meta-comedy route, and future movies like Sheet and Lightning strikes continue to push the boundaries of the MCU. Could the future of the franchise also include a solo Groot movie? It could be according to star Vin Dieselwhich has provided the repetitive but iconic Guardians of the Universe character since 2014, who says Marvel wants to make a Planet X movie, Groot’s home planet.


As well as the appearance of all Guardians of the Universe movies, Groot is an integral part of the MCU. In Avengers: Infinity WarLiterally gave Groot his arm to help Thor make Stormbreaker, and after he returned for the final battle of Avengers: Endgame has been seen in Thor: Love and Thunder as well as getting his own line of cute, hilarious shorts on Disney+. So would Marvel now consider giving the character his own movie? Maybe or maybe not. In a post on his Instagram account, Diesel posted an image of Baby Groot relaxing with cucumber on his eyes, noting that his niece had thanked him for making the Groot short, then left a possible spoiler for the future. fall. He said:

“So my cousin called me and said… thank you Uncle Vin for making I Am Groot, haha… the shorts written and directed by the talented Kristin Lepore. It was great to make, but it’s also great to watch with my angels. No wonder Marvel wants to make the Planet X movie.”

Vin Diesel has been known to drop some Marvel spoilers

There has always been a small number of Marvel stars that have been the source of many spoilers and early revelations over the years, some by accident, others seemingly on purpose. Since there’s no official word on any sort of solo Groot project in the works, Diesel’s post could be such a spoiler, or it could be part of something else, like saying Guardians of the Galaxy Vol.4.

Diesel was previously responsible for announcing that Thor: Love and Thunder would feature the Guardians of the Galaxy, and he revealed that Alpha Groot will be featured in Guardians of the Galaxy Vol.3, although that’s something the film’s director, James Gunn, has since denied happening. Or his comments about miracle wanting to return to Groot’s home planet is something that will come to fruition, and could even be set up by the new Guardians movie is something currently unknown, but there are plenty of fan theories that some major character deaths could be the cards, and that could lead to humans like Groot needing some to reconnect with his own species. That could be quite a story for the future, but if it comes it will probably have to wait until Phase 7 with the coming years firmly focused on the Multiverse Saga.
